Description

This innovative new textbook, co-authored by an established academic and a leading practitioner, is the first to bring together issues of cloud computing, business intelligence and big data analytics in order to explore how organisations use cloud technology to analyse data and make decisions. In addition to offering an up-to-date exploration of key issues relating to data privacy and ethics, information governance, and the future of analytics, the text describes the options available in deploying analytic solutions to the cloud and draws on real-world, international examples from companies such as Rolls Royce, Lego, Volkswagen and Samsung. Combining academic and practitioner perspectives that are crucial to the understanding of this growing field, Business Analytics acts an ideal core text for undergraduate, postgraduate and MBA modules on Big Data, Business and Data Analytics, and Business Intelligence, as well as functioning as a supplementary text for modules in Marketing Analytics. The book is also an invaluable resource for practitioners and will quickly enable the next generation of 'Information Builders' within organisations to understand innovative cloud based-analytic solutions.

A textbook on Business Analytics, bringing together practitioner and academic perspectives on cloud computing, business intelligence and big data.

About the Author
Thomas W Jackson (BSc, PhD, FBCS) is a Professor of Information and Knowledge Management and is the Associate Dean Research in the School of Business and Economics at Loughborough University. He has over 16 years' experience of research and industrial consultancy and secured over GBP14M of research funding. Steven Lockwood is Senior Executive Information Architect within the Global Analytics Chief Technology Office at IBM, UK. Today he focuses on the use of Big Data technologies deployed on hybrid cloud platforms to solve a variety of analytical problems. Steven's achievements have resulted in him being placed within IBM's Academy of Technology and the Academy Leadership team.

Reviews
A book that delivers contemporary insight into the 'what', 'how' and 'why' of business analytics. It is an alternative or accompaniment to the 'how to do it' statistical guidance offered by other texts. The authors helpfully unpack the meaning of big data, tracing its history and explaining the power of business analytics in unlocking customer, citizen and organisational value from an increasing volume and variety of data and information. It equips you with the necessary insight into how you might build and deploy a business analytics infrastructure. It also addresses the ethical implications and unintended consequences as well as the benefits - a rarity in this field. This is why it makes a valuable contribution to advancing knowledge and understanding in what is now a priority domain for both industry and society. * Rebecca Casey, Lecturer in Information Systems Management, Newcastle University, UK *
This book provides an interdisciplinary perspective on a key topic for data-driven businesses. It covers technical aspects in an approachable manner as well as the governance and ethics of applying data analytics at scale in a business context. * Gianluca Demartini, The University of Queensland, Australia *
A very timely book that provides pragmatic insight into the technical and non-technical aspects of analytics in a holistic format and fills a gap in the literature. The many practical examples from the real world bring the topics to life. An incredibly valuable resource for students, academics and practitioners alike. * Ritesh Chugh, Information Systems & Analysis Discipline Lead, Central Queensland University, Australia *
